TriMet fiscal year 2010
From Portland Afoot
TriMet fiscal year 2010, starting July 1, 2009, was a 12-month period in the TriMet budget. The year cost TriMet $809,746,182.
The agency's total fund balance grew by $15 million, from $188 million at the end of fiscal year 2009 to $203 million at the start of fiscal year 2010.
With the end of the fiscal year, TriMet General Manager Fred Hansen resigned, replaced by Neil McFarlane.
